GPS Accuracy and Range

Choosing a smart dog collar with GPS involves considering how precise and extensive the device’s tracking capabilities are. GPS accuracy typically ranges from within 3 yards to 10 meters, depending on the collar and environment. In open areas, you’ll get more exact readings, but dense trees, buildings, or rugged terrain can interfere with signals, reducing reliability. Range varies from real-time updates over unlimited distances to geofenced zones of a few hundred meters. Some advanced collars use multi-GNSS systems or dual-band technology to improve accuracy in challenging conditions. Keep in mind, higher precision and longer range often come with increased costs and may require subscription plans for ideal performance. Balancing these factors helps you select a collar that fits your needs and environment.

Battery Life Expectations

How long a smart dog collar’s battery lasts can substantially impact your experience, especially during outdoor adventures or extended trips. Battery life for these collars varies from a few days to several weeks, depending on features and usage. Devices with advanced GPS tracking and health monitoring tend to drain batteries faster, often lasting around 1-2 weeks on a single charge. Some models, used moderately, can last up to 3-4 weeks, which is ideal for longer outings. Proper battery management, like turning off unnecessary features and activating power-saving modes, can help extend operational time. Considering your typical activities and how often you can recharge will ensure you choose a collar that keeps your pup safe without constant charging interruptions.

Durability and Waterproofing

Durability and waterproofing are crucial factors to contemplate because your dog’s collar needs to withstand the rigors of outdoor adventures. Look for collars with an IPX7 or higher waterproof rating, so they can handle rain, snow, and swimming without issue. Using reinforced materials like stainless steel, silicone, or tough plastic boosts the collar’s resistance to wear and tear. It’s also important that the collar’s construction includes sealed seams and corrosion-resistant components to prevent water damage over time. A waterproof collar should be tested for shock, dust, and mud resistance, ensuring it stays functional in harsh environments. Regular cleaning and maintenance help preserve waterproof integrity and extend the collar’s lifespan, keeping your pup safe and comfortable during all outdoor activities.

Subscription Costs and Plans

Understanding the costs and plans associated with GPS dog collars is essential, as these can vary widely and impact your overall investment. Subscription plans typically start at around $5 per month and often include features like unlimited data, real-time updates, and health monitoring. Many providers offer free trial periods, from 7 days to several months, so you can test the service before committing. Subscription fees usually cover cellular connectivity, GPS data, and platform access, which are vital for accurate tracking and alerts. Some collars require ongoing subscriptions for full functionality, while others offer limited features without a fee. When choosing, consider long-term costs and the value of additional features like activity or medical data, ensuring you get the best fit for your needs and budget.
